
Antônio Barros
Antônio Barros was a renowned Brazilian composer and singer, celebrated for his influential contributions to the genre of forró. Born in 1930 in Queimadas, Paraíba, he formed a legendary partnership with his wife Cecéu, creating over 700 songs that resonated with audiences across Brazil and beyond. Some of their most famous works include 'Homem com H', 'Bate coração', and 'Por debaixo dos panos', which have been performed by numerous iconic artists. Barros passed away at the age of 95, leaving behind a rich legacy that embodies the essence of northeastern Brazilian culture.
